    Play It Forward’s Invitation to Victoria Falls Marathon

    News TeamBy News Team17/10/2024No Comments2 Mins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est WhatsApp Email

    Play It Forward is prompting travel professionals to engage with its initiatives firsthand by participating in the Victoria Falls Marathon. The charity aims to raise £15,000 through this unique experience.

    • The marathon provides an opportunity for participants to witness the impactful projects Play It Forward supports in Zambia.
    • Participants are encouraged to witness firsthand the charity’s educational and health initiatives within the communities they aid.
    • The fund-raising effort includes a goal for each runner to contribute at least £500, benefiting ongoing projects in Zambia.
    • The adventure also extends beyond running, with activities such as whitewater rafting and gorge swinging on offer.

    Play It Forward is extending an invitation to travel professionals to join its efforts in Zambia by running the Victoria Falls Marathon. This event not only aims to raise significant funds for the charity’s educational and health projects but also offers participants a direct view of the positive impacts of their contributions in the local communities.

    The marathon, scheduled from 1-7 July 2025, invites a total of 30 participants to not only run but also explore the projects supported by Play It Forward. This initiative seeks to combine the thrill of participating in a renowned marathon with the rewarding experience of witnessing charitable activities firsthand in Zambia.

    Founder Olly Brendon believes that experiencing the projects in person is the most effective method of engagement. Thus, the charity has coordinated this event to intertwine the marathon experience with direct exposure to the communities they support. Participants are given the opportunity to tailor their itineraries, ensuring they connect with the specific projects they find most compelling.

    Brendon reports initial success with seven or eight participants already signed up soon after the launch. He stated, “I’m happy for anyone to sign up – anyone interested in running and charity,” highlighting the inclusivity and broad appeal of the event. The initiative is designed as a ‘once-in-a-lifetime experience’, offering adventure enthusiasts not only the chance to run but to partake in various activities like whitewater rafting.

    For those interested in engaging in this philanthropic journey, the marathon route promises breathtaking vistas as it starts in Victoria Falls town and crosses the iconic Victoria Falls Bridge over the Zambezi River. This setting, known as the ‘adventure capital of the world’, further enriches the experience for participants.

    This marathon opportunity not only supports a noble cause but also promises unforgettable experiences set in one of the world’s most iconic locations.
